Bonus Mathematics: Calculating the True Cost of Welcome Offers

Logging in often unlocks promotional offers. Understanding the attached wagering requirements (WR) is crucial. Let’s model a common scenario.

Scenario: A 100% deposit match bonus up to €200 with a 40x (D+B) wagering requirement. You deposit €150.

  • Deposit (D): €150
  • Bonus Awarded (B): €150 (100% match)
  • Total Playable Balance (D+B): €300
  • Total Wagering Required (WR): (D+B) * 40 = €300 * 40 = €12,000
  • Game Contribution Analysis: Not all games contribute 100% to WR. If you play only slots (100% contribution), you must wager the full €12,000. If you play table games like blackjack (10% contribution), each €10 wager only counts as €1 towards the WR, effectively multiplying the requirement tenfold to €120,000.
  • Expected Loss Calculation: Assuming a slot with a 96% RTP (Return to Player), the house edge is 4%. The expected loss from meeting the WR is €12,000 * 0.04 = €480. Since your bonus was €150, this offer carries a negative expected value (-€330) if wagered in its entirety. The strategy is to use bonuses on high-RTP, full-contribution games and track wagering progress meticulously via the “Bonus Terms” section in your account.

Security Architecture: How Mystake Protects Your Login

Mystake employs a multi-layered security stack to protect user authentication.

  1. Transport Layer Security (TLS 1.2/1.3): All data between your device and their servers is encrypted, preventing man-in-the-middle attacks.
  2. Hashed Password Storage: Passwords are not stored in plain text. They are transformed via one-way hash functions (like bcrypt) with unique salts.
  3. Account Lockout Policies: Multiple consecutive failed login attempts trigger a temporary account lockout to prevent brute-force attacks.
  4. Session Management: Sessions have inactivity timeouts (e.g., 15-30 minutes). You can view active sessions and terminate them manually in your account settings.

Technical Troubleshooting: Diagnostic Scenarios & Solutions

When login fails, systematic diagnosis is key. Follow this decision tree.

Scenario 1: “Invalid Password” or “Account Not Found”

  • Step 1 (User Error): Check Caps Lock and keyboard layout. Use the “Forgot Password” function to reset.
  • Step 2 (Account Status): Check your email (including spam) for any communication from Mystake regarding account verification, closure, or suspension.

Scenario 2: Website/App Not Loading

  • Step 1 (Local Cache): Clear your browser cache, cookies, and history. For the app, try force-stopping and restarting it.
  • Step 2 (DNS/Network): Try switching from Wi-Fi to mobile data or vice versa. Use a different browser (e.g., Firefox if Chrome fails).
  • Step 3 (Geo-block/ISP Block): The site may be blocked by your Internet Service Provider. This necessitates using a reputable VPN service, but ensure using a VPN does not violate Mystake’s Terms of Service.

Scenario 3: Login Loop (Redirects back to Login Page)

  • Step 1 (Cookie Rejection): Your browser is rejecting the session cookie. Ensure cookies are enabled for the Mystake site. Try an incognito/private browsing window.
  • Step 2 (Conflicting Extensions): Disable ad-blockers, script blockers, or privacy extensions temporarily, as they can interfere with authentication scripts.

Scenario 4: Mystake App Crashes on Launch

  • Step 1 (OS Compatibility): Verify your device meets the minimum OS requirements (see table).
  • Step 2 (Corrupted Install): Uninstall the app, restart your device, and download a fresh copy from the official source.
